The Midland Hotel is a 90-bedroom three-star Victorian hotel in Bradford city centre, owned and managed by London-based Peel Hotels. The architect was Charles Trubshaw, who was contracted to design many railway stations for Midland Railway Company. Construction of the hotel began in 1885 and took five years to complete.It was built by the Midland Railway Company as part of the original Forster Square Railway Station, as a showpiece for the company's northern operations. The corner block of the hotel on Lower Kirkgate (pictured) was made a grade II listed building in 1983.
